概括
人体副本数变体 (CNVs) 存在于人类脑细胞中. 选择正确的全基因组放大方法和参考基因组对于在神经学研究中准确检测CNV至关重要.

背景情况:
- 身体突变,包括副本数变异 (CNVs),存在于大脑中.
- 研究这些需要在测序之前进行单细胞全基因组放大.
结论:
- 选择全基因组放大方法和参考基因组显著影响CNV调用准确度.
- 实体CNV存在于健康和患病的人类脑细胞中.
- 这项研究强调了强大的脑体 CNV 检测的方法选择的重要性.

Sequencing of the human genome has opened up several best-kept secrets of the genome. Scientists have identified thousands of genome variations that exist within a population. These variations can be a single nucleotide or a larger chromosomal variation.
Copy number variations or CNVs are the structural variations that cover more than 1kb of DNA sequence. The single nucleotide polymorphism (SNP), on the other hand, is a single nucleotide change or a point mutation that is found in more than 1%...

A single nucleotide polymorphism or SNP is a single nucleotide variation at a specific genomic position in a large population. It is the most prevalent type of sequence variation found in the human genome. Point mutations that occur in more than 1% of the population qualify as SNPs. These are present once every 1000 nucleotides on an average in the human genome.
